    only time using vinyl is for arches . i prefer metal it's easier to put up and can coat it same day. paper is like doing 4 coats unless use a hopper but still need compound to adhere it to the wall and its more expensive . some plus to the paper bead good along shower it doesn't take as much mud to fill them but very hard to cut the edge after coating them. I'll use metal corner bead any day unless was steel stud or area where might not be wood to attach. not necessary to mesh the edges that waste of time just mud it in with thick green usg be fine use enough nails like you said 12-16"
